加入收藏 | 设为首页 | 会员中心 | 我要投稿 李大同 (https://www.lidatong.com.cn/)- 科技、建站、经验、云计算、5G、大数据,站长网!
当前位置: 首页 > 综合聚焦 > 资源网站 > 资源 > 正文

html – Firefox 4文件输入宽度错误?

发布时间:2020-12-14 18:33:46 所属栏目:资源 来源:网络整理
导读:3我正在改变文件输入 HTML标签的宽度: input type="file" id="newFilename" name="Filename"input[type="file"] {width:380px !important} 在Firefox 3,Chrome和Safari中,它可以完美运行. 在Firefox 4中我无法使用它.宽度保持不变! 演示:http://jsfiddle.
3我正在改变文件输入 HTML标签的宽度:
<input type="file" id="newFilename" name="Filename">
input[type="file"] {width:380px !important}

在Firefox 3,Chrome和Safari中,它可以完美运行.

在Firefox 4中我无法使用它.宽度保持不变!

演示:http://jsfiddle.net/LwzW9/1/

用Firebug检查我注意到< input>的大小.变化,但我没有真正看到变化:(见图)

有任何想法吗?这是一个已知的错误?

谢谢.

解决方法

使用uniform.js时我遇到了同样的问题,这种方法解决了这个问题:
<input type="file" size="X">

要么

$('input[type="file"]').attr('size','X');

其中X是您定义的字符数.为了安全起见,您还应该在CSS中使用正确的宽度.

小提琴:http://jsfiddle.net/EfntV/

(编辑:李大同)

【声明】本站内容均来自网络,其相关言论仅代表作者个人观点,不代表本站立场。若无意侵犯到您的权利,请及时与联系站长删除相关内容!

    推荐文章
      热点阅读